HTML5 圖片切換效果
HTML5 提供了多種實現圖片切換效果的方法,本文將介紹一些常用的方法。
一、利用 CSS 實現圖片切換效果
CSS 提供了多種實現圖片切換效果的方法,其中最常用的是利用 `:hover` 偽類來實現。
```html
使用 :hover 實現圖片切換效果:
```
在上面的示例代碼中,我們使用了 `:hover` 偽類來實現圖片切換效果。當鼠標移動到圖片容器上時,圖片2 將會漸進地顯示出來,鼠標移出時,圖片2 將會漸漸地消失。需要注意的是,我們將兩張圖片使用絕對定位重疊在一起,而將透明度設為 0,這樣就可以實現圖片切換的效果了。
二、利用 JavaScript 實現圖片切換效果
除了 CSS,我們還可以利用 JavaScript 來實現圖片切換效果。
```html
使用 JavaScript 實現圖片切換效果:
```
在上面的示例代碼中,我們使用了 JavaScript 實現圖片切換效果。在 `setInterval` 定時器中,我們通過改變圖片的透明度來實現圖片切換的效果,同時使用取模運算符來保證循環播放。
總結
在本文中,我們介紹了兩種常用的 HTML5 實現圖片切換效果的方法,即使用 CSS 和 JavaScript。其中,使用 CSS 實現的方法更為簡單,但是只能在鼠標交互時切換圖片;而使用 JavaScript 實現的方法則更為靈活,可以通過定時器等方式自動切換圖片,但是需要編寫一定的 JavaScript 代碼。在實際開發中,我們可以根據具體需求選擇不同的實現方法。
下一篇html5圖片變化代碼